When Is Euthanasia the Right Choice?

Determining the right time for euthanasia is deeply personal. Our veterinary team can help assess your pet’s condition and provide guidance based on:

  • Unmanageable pain or suffering
  • Loss of appetite or inability to eat
  • Difficulty breathing or severe fatigue
  • Loss of mobility
  • Incontinence or chronic infections
  • Diminished interest in surroundings or human interaction

We understand the emotional weight of this decision and are here to offer honest, empathetic advice focused on your pet’s comfort and dignity.

What to Expect During a Pet Euthanasia Appointment

When you choose euthanasia for your dog or cat at our clinic, we strive to make the experience as gentle and respectful as possible.

The process typically includes:

  • Private, quiet space for you and your pet to say goodbye
  • Mild sedation to keep your pet calm and relaxed
  • Peaceful euthanasia procedure, performed by a licensed veterinarian using painless medication
  • Support with aftercare arrangements, including cremation or memorial options if desired

You are welcome to be present throughout the process, holding your pet and providing comfort in their final moments. We honor your bond and your preferences.
